The Growing Trend of Veganism in Hollywood

Hollywood’s love affair with veganism isn’t new, but it’s definitely gaining momentum. Celebrities like Joaquin Phoenix, Natalie Portman, and Miley Cyrus have long been advocates for plant-based living, and their influence is undeniable. But what’s driving this trend? For one, the health benefits of a vegan diet are hard to ignore. Many stars credit their plant-based lifestyles with improved energy levels, better skin, and even enhanced athletic performance.

But it’s not just about vanity. Environmental concerns are also a major factor. The film industry is notorious for its carbon footprint, from transportation to catering. By adopting vegan practices, studios and production companies can significantly reduce their impact on the planet. It’s a small step, but one that could lead to big changes in the long run.

Natalie Portman: The Vegan Queen of Hollywood

Natalie Portman is another celeb who’s making waves in the vegan community. Known for her intelligence and activism, Portman has been a vocal supporter of plant-based living for years. She even wrote a children’s book called “Nina’s Favorite Food” to educate young readers about the benefits of eating fruits and vegetables. With her influence, Portman is helping to normalize veganism in Hollywood and beyond.
